Dear Sirs

After constantly reading negative press and headlines regarding the state of our local health authorities specifically Kings Mill Hospital I would like to re-address the balance with the more positive, professional experience my family has experienced over the last 4 days on the Children’s ward at the hospital.

After a few days of severe sickness my wife and I decided it was time to make the daunting trip with my 4 year old daughter to A&E at Kings Mill. Earlier in the day we had gone to the 24 hour drop in centre alongside the hospital and been told if things got worse a trip to A& E would be best advice.

Late Thursday night in A&E we were seen too quickly and professionally. Although the wait to see paediatrician took some time we were regularly informed about what was happening and what was likely to happen with our daughter and our worries calmed.

After being taken up to the Ward 25 by a friendly porter we were immediately put at ease by one of the Children’s Nurses Hazel who again introduced herself and told not only me and my wife but our daughter what was going to happen over the next few hours. The following 4 days on ward 25 was an experience that was not only calming for our daughter and ourselves but made the stay comfortable and worry free. The ward itself was fantastic, clean well equipped with toys and books and even a visit from some live musicians which were incredible. At the end / start of each shift new staff would again introduce themselves and clearly explain the situation and ongoing diagnosis to us all.

I Would like to thank ALL the staff at the hospital from the friendly cleaners and catering staff to the Doctors and nurses that looked after our daughter, specifically Hazel and Emma. Her first experience of a hospital stay is now on the whole a pleasurable one and any future visits will not be a worry for her.

Many thanks again and if you could pass our warm thanks onto all the staff especially Ward 25 from all the family.
